On the basis of the standard techniques the pedigree structure of forest stands and distribution of trees on diameter of climax darkconiferous stands of the Vishera national Nature Reserve located in the northeast of Perm District (Northern Urals) is studied and analysed. It is established that the wood layer of the explored climax darkconiferous forests of Northern Urals has multispecies structure. At domination of a spruce fir and the fir (up to 5 units) and, substantially a birch and, also participates, the cedar. In type of the wood Firspruce fernytallgrass as the as a part of a forest stand there is a rowan. Both lowproductive, and highly productive forest stands are formed. In a structure of forest stands of the darkconiferos woods of Vishera Nature Reserve the considerable variation of trees on diameter caused both by forest vegetation conditions of plantings, and influence of negative natural factors the periodic local fires and a windfall is revealed. Distribution of trees on diameter in forest stands, except for postwindfall, is well approximated by the equations of the 2nd order. Distribution of trees on diameter in postwindfall darkconiferous community is best of all described by the equation of the 4th order. The considerable righthand asymmetry of distribution of trees on diameter for all studied forest stands, and, in particular, the affected local fires or a windfall is noted. Such distribution of trees on diameter classes of a trunk reflects processes of natural renewal and development of forest stands, long on time. The revealed features of distribution of trees on pedigree structure and of diameter classes in the studied radical forest stands demonstrate that even in the conditions of influence of negative natural factors processes of natural renewal in general, provide maintenance of multispecies structure of radical plantings. However, impact of the periodic local fires negatively affects renewal of a cedar.

Abstract In the years 2013–2014 we evaluated changes in concentrations of chlorides and sulphates in waters of the National Nature Reserve Čičov oxbow depending on the time and place of sampling. Collections of samples were realized regularly at monthly intervals, always in the half of a month. Sampling sites were determined in order to assess the impact of natural and anthropogenic source of surface water quality. In order to evaluate the quality of surface water in the sampling sites by individual indicators, we used the values of the 90th percentile (P90), which was calculated from the measured values and then compared with their matching set of limit values referred to the Regulation of the Government of the Slovak Republic No. 269/2010 Coll. According to that Regulation, the recommended value for chlorides is 200 mg dm;; and for sulphates 250 mg dm−3. Based on the calculated values of 90th percentile (P90) of these indicators, we found out that the calculated characteristic values are lower.
